Specification Selection Strategy

 

As a core subcategory of network server racks, floor-standing data cabinets directly determine their adaptability based on their specifications, with standardized dimensions and structural materials being the primary considerations. In terms of size, most products adhere to a standard 19-inch width, with height measured in U (Rack Unit). Selection requires precise calculation based on the number and dimensions of the equipment: 42U server cabinets are suitable for large-scale scenarios such as enterprise server rooms and data centers, capable of supporting multiple servers and core switching equipment; 12U network racks and 18U data rack are suitable for small to medium-sized office and monitoring scenarios, balancing convenience and practicality. Regarding structural materials, products made of high-quality cold-rolled steel (SPCC) are preferred, as their reinforced frames, complete side panels, and front and rear door designs better ensure equipment protection and extend service life.

Key points for function selection

 

The functional design of floor-standing data cabinets must be deeply aligned with daily operation and maintenance and equipment protection needs, focusing on four key dimensions: heat dissipation, security, cabling, and mobility. For heat dissipation, if the equipment generates a lot of heat (such as multiple server clusters), prioritize a combination of a high-density mesh front door and a server rack fan, or directly choose an enclosed server rack with cooling. Scientific airflow management ensures the equipment operates at a suitable temperature. If real-time monitoring of equipment status is required, tempered glass front doors can be used. For security, always choose products with lockable doors to prevent unauthorized access and protect against dust, moisture, and electromagnetic interference, preventing damage to delicate hardware. Regarding cabling and mobility, prioritize products with multiple cable entry holes at the top and bottom and built-in cable management racks to ensure orderly arrangement of network and power cables, reducing maintenance difficulty. If the server room requires frequent equipment repositioning, choose a server rack on wheels. Its dual design of casters and support legs allows for flexible movement and stable fixation, adapting to uneven ground.
